Bachelor of Computer Applications (B.C.A.)
Bachelor of Computer Applications (BCA) is a three-year undergraduate degree course for students who wish to delve into the world of Computer languages. The BCA course is one of the most popular option that serves as a stepping stone to a successful career in Information Technology. For a Computer Science aspirant, this degree would help in setting up a sound academic base for an advanced career in Computer Applications.
- Duration: 3 years
- Eligibility Criteria: 10+2 in any Stream
- No. of Seats: 80
BCA - I |
|
Semester 1 |
Semester 2 |
General English - I | General English - II |
Punjabi Compulsory or Mudla Gyan | Punjabi Compulsory or Mudla Gyan |
Fundamentals of information Technology | Digital Electronics |
Programming Fundamentals in C | Data Structures |
Software Lab - 1 (Windows & Office Automation) | Basic Mathematics |
Software Lab - 2 (C Language) | Software Lab - 3 (Data Structures) |
Drug Abuse: Problem Management & Prevention | |
BCA - II |
|
Semester 3 |
Semester 4 |
English Communication Skills - I | English Communication Skills - II |
Discrete Mathematics | Computer Networks |
Computer System Organization and Architecture | Management Information Systems |
Object Oriented Programming using C++ | Computer Oriented Numerical Methods |
Fundamentals of Database Management System | Relational Database Management Systems with Oracle |
Software Lab - 4 (C++ Language) | Software Lab - 6 (Computer Oriented Numerical Methods) |
Software Lab - 5 (MS Access) | Software Lab - 7 (Oracle) |
BCA - III |
|
Semester 5 |
Semester 6 |
English Literary Skills - I | English Literary Skills - II |
System Analysis and Design | E-Commerce |
System Software | Operating Systems |
Java Programming | Software Engineering |
Web Designing using HTML and DHTML | Web Designing using ASP.NET |
Software Lab - 9 (Java Programming) | Software Lab - 11 (Minor Project) |
Software Lab - 10 (Web Designing using HTML and DHTML) | Software Lab - 12 (Web Designing using ASP.NET) |
For Further Information contact : 84277-54303
For Registration, click on the link :